Stacey Williams had always loved Axel Teller. But he had paid her no mind. She wanted more than the meaningless flings they had. She wanted her love to be returned. She wanted to be loved back. She did everything to get his attention. She had one-night stands with countless boys - throwing away her innocence - and tearing apart her reputation. All for him. But Axel didn't notice Stacey as anything more than a girl to have a fling with on the side. And Stacey watched as the boy she loved fell for another girl, and they were happy and complete. And Stacey was alone and hated. Tarnished and scarred. She was the girl he left behind. [The first book won the 2015 Wattys for the Cover-to-Cover award and 2016 Fiction Awards. When Olivia Smith's boyfriend decides to dump her right after graduation, she is forced to learn how to let go, and heal her heart. This is a story about heartbreaks, moving on, and the hope of finding love along the way.

Sick of cliché Wattpad books? Then this isn't the book for you. We take every single over-used plot, character and trope on Wattpad - from player-meets-nerd to my-boyfriend-is-a-vampire - and mash it all into one, awful, hilarious parody. NOTE: This is a parody. Characters have not been created to mock a race/nationality/sexuality, they have been created to lightly poke fun at the way certain teen fiction writers reduce them into crude stereotypes. A WATTPAD FEATURED STORY ❝Love pays no attention to color❞ Jasmine Karesh never thought she'd spend her senior year of high school struggling to accept her Post-Traumatic Stress Disorder diagnosis, a disease that forbids her from forgetting the school shooting that led to her uncle's murder. She never expected that her parents would turn on her either, not when she was finally coming to terms with her blood-stained past. The last thing she needs is for an anonymous letter to fall out of her locker, penned by a vigilante who knows her history much too well and is more than willing to use it against her. It's the only way they can avenge the other life lost during the tragedy- the shooter's. Jasmine must identify her threatener before they pick off the remaining survivors of the shooting, one by one. As she tries to stop them, she is faced with a crippling secret- she has fallen for her childhood best friend, a boy that goes against everything her family stands for.
